Q: Is 15,583,120 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 15,583,120 is a composite number.

Why is 15,583,120 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 15,583,120 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 7 8 10 14 16 20 28 35 40 56 70 80 112 140 280 560 27,827 55,654 111,308 139,135 194,789 222,616 278,270 389,578 445,232 556,540 779,156 973,945 1,113,080 1,558,312 1,947,890 2,226,160 3,116,624 3,895,780 7,791,560 and 15,583,120, with no remainder.

Since 15,583,120 cannot be divided by just 1 and 15,583,120, it is a composite number.
